About

If you want better for yourself, then pick up this book because nothing happens without EFFORT.
It took effort to be an Olympian, it took effort to be a sports leader in the AFL, NRL and with International Rugby, and it takes effort to create value for clients as a speaker, mentor and coach. Every process needs it. When applied towards a goal, we find meaning in the work we do. When we avoid effort, the work we do becomes irrelevant and tedious.
Do yourself and others a favour.
Why do I love effort? Could there be a better feeling than being good at what you do?
I choose to put effort into being good at what I do, every day. This allows me the opportunity to be commercially valuable, so I can support the people I love. This is why it's important to put the effort in. Without dedicated effort, we risk being mediocre and of little value.
Life is bloody tough if we are on the wrong side of effort. It's full of difficult challenges that get in the way of progress. To overcome this we need to use our mind, build great habits and work with like minded people to propel us forward. That's what this books is all about.
The results are worth the effort.
When we commit to real effort, we can achieve goals faster and become fierce when faced with life's tough challenges. Even more important than the results of effort, is the deeper sense of personal fulfilment and wellbeing we experience, which often far exceeds anything we could ever have imagined.
